Lemon Herb Roasted Chicken with Crispy Sweet Potatoes and Roasted Broccoli

INGREDIENTS
5 oz Chicken Breast
1 medium Sweet Potato
1 cup Broccoli
1 tbsp Lemon Juice
1 tsp Olive Oil
1 tsp Fresh Thyme
1 tsp Fresh Rosemary
Salt and Pepper to taste
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 425°F.
In a small bowl, mix the lemon juice, olive oil, thyme, rosemary, salt, and pepper.
Place the chicken breast on a baking tray lined with parchment paper. Brush half of the lemon herb mixture on the chicken.
Wash and cut the sweet potato into 1/2-inch cubes, then toss with a pinch of salt and a drizzle of the remaining herb mixture.
Cut the broccoli into florets and season lightly with salt and pepper. Drizzle with a tiny bit of olive oil if desired.
Arrange the sweet potato cubes and broccoli florets around the chicken on the baking tray.
Roast in the o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through (internal temperature reaches 165°F) and the vegetables are tender and crispy.
Remove from the oven and let rest for a few minutes before serving.
